Choosing the Right Paint

Choosing the right paint is one of the first steps to making your project eco-friendly. Traditional paints release volatile organic compounds (VOCs) which add harmful gases to the air, resulting in indoor and outdoor pollution. These emissions are responsible for respiratory diseases and cause air pollution. Opting for low-VOC or zero-VOC paints reduces this danger significantly. There are now many credible brands that offer eco-friendly paint options that provide good coverage and durability, but are much safer for both people and the environment.

Preparing Properly

One of the other key components of an environmentally-friendly painting project, arguably the most important element to consider, is proper preparation. Any old paint containing lead needs to be handled safely before repainting can start. Lead-based paint, used in many homes built before 1978, is harmful unless it is properly removed. Trained professionals can employ lead-safe techniques, like containment and specialized removal techniques, to prevent contamination. Green painters are also more likely to use dustless sanding and biodegradable cleaning products while preparing surfaces to limit toxic by-products.

Reducing Waste

Reducing waste is an important part of sustainable house painting. Conventional painting projects produce a lot of paint waste and lots of plastic containers and disposables. Professional painters can compute exactly how much paint is needed for the job so that less goes into the landfill. Residual paint can be saved for touch-ups, and — in some circumstances — to local projects where it can also be donated instead of being dumped. Another good alternative is to use high-quality, cleanable and reusable brushes and rollers to help reduce one-time-use supplies.

Choosing the Right Application

Even the application process itself can be made more sustainable. For instance, paint that is sprayed can create excess overspray and waste. Instead, experienced professionals in home painting use rolling and brushing skills that are efficient and precise, while ensuring an even appearance.

Selection of Equipment and Supplies

The next eco-friendly consideration is the choice of painting tools and materials. Now, garments made of biodegradable materials, recycled paper drop cloths, eco-paint trays and recycled masking tape are widely embraced by professionals. Even cleaning up after the job can be undertaken sustainably, swapping toxic solvents for water-based cleaning agents and using eco-friendlier solutions. Disposing of cleaning materials responsibly means that no toxic elements will leach into the ground or drainage systems.

Maintaining the Completed Project

Finally, how long the paint job lasts is a key consideration in sustainability. A top-notch, eco-friendly paint job should last for years between repainting, lessening repainting frequency and environmental footprint. Paints designed to withstand seasonal weather changes and offering durability can save homeowners from needing to repaint so quickly. When combined with proper maintenance — like cleaning and timely touch-ups — it further prolongs the life of the paint job, making it a greener investment.
